Update: Illegal Dumping in Melrose
A month to the day when it was first reported that 688 Courtlandt Avenue’s side lot was being used as an illegal dumping ground, Welcome to Melrose is happy to report that the problem has been corrected. The Solara Cooperative Apartments Unveiled at Another Ribbon Cutting Ceremony
On a beautiful Friday morning this past October 30 dozens of people gathered for yet another ribbon cutting ceremony this time for affordable co-op apartments at The Solara located on Grant Avenue between 167th and 169th Streets in the East Concourse area just North of Melrose.The Solara is comprised of 2 ten story buildings with…
